    Maryellen W.

    Had an absolutely incredible meal- and experience at this husband and wife owned and operated establishment. We are here for a football camp tomorrow- (we are from MA) and I found this place in a whim- and am so thankful I did! We enjoyed the eggplant rollatini special as well as the most amazing Caesar I've ever had- (I'm 100% putting grilled red onion on my own from now on). Then my son had the hand made Orichiette pasta and I had the Filet mignon. Bout OUTSTANDING! Our server, Gina, was wonderful- as was the teamwork of all the staff working together on a busy Saturday night. I felt like I was in Nonna's dining room- it was beautiful- I only wish I lived closer so we could come back again!

    Brittany D.

    I am so grateful for all of the restaurants around me in my new address in Ocean. But mostly grateful for Piccola Italia being right across the street. The food, atmosphere, drinks, staff (staff especially) are all top notch, always. I try to variate what I order, their specials are always fabulous. I had zucchini flowers today stuffed with ricotta and mozzarella. I treat myself when I come here after a long work day. Quality is superb, so I don't feel guilty splurging on my meals here. My only, only ONLY gripe ... is I always crave this place on Mondays- when they're closed. But, I love that they give their staff off on Mondays after I'm sure are many many busy weekends. Jewel of the area.

    Jeff D.

    It's a rare thing these days to have a five star dining experience. Thankfully for us, Piccola was just that! We made a reservation on a Friday night around 6pm. The restaurant wasn't too busy but started to fill out shortly after we arrived. We ordered the burrata to start which was outstanding. For my main dish, I had the veal ragout with fresh pasta. Wow, was it good. We rounded out the meal with their freshly made cheesecake which was the perfect ending to the meal. Our server couldn't have been friendlier and really made us feel at home even though it was our first time here. It's been two months since my visit and I'd be lying if I said I haven't been thinking about them on a regular basis since.

    Bernard C.

    Very pleasant early dinner tonight. The space is beautifully decorated for the holidays. Service was impeccable & our server Tawny could not have been more friendly or helpful. My daughter tried a pear martini which she loved. We shared the artichoke appetizer which was very tasty. For entrees my wife had Rigatoni with shrimp & sausage. My daughter had Burrata ravioli & I tried the Veal Ragout. All the dinners were fantastic. Overall a really nice restaurant with an innovative menu.

    KJ K.

    My wife and I had a date night here and this is what we both thought: Ambiance: It reminds me of a diner. Price: $$$$ Food: We had the mussels as an appetizer. It was delicious but cold/warm. I had the ribeye steak cooked medium....it was medium rare. She had the rigatoni and it was delicious. For desert, we shared the apple crumb cake...it was dry...very very very dry. When we told our server he offered us more ice cream or sauce instead of taking it off our bill since we didn't eat more than half of it. Service: very friendly and attentive BUT the servers where poorly dressed...sneakers, sloppy and didn't fit the "price" of the restaurant. Over all....it was good but unfortunately I don't think we will be coming back or would recommend it to friends. The food was good but I think when you're paying $150 for date night then the ambiance, overall experience, needs to be on point.
